Have a pam module and it depends on a library. The library depends on libxml2 and libssl. Would like whatever it is that makes: sudo apt-get install pam_foo work. And the details of how that works on 12.04, 14.04, 13.10, etc. Get it ready for being hosted with the debian repo.

Hello, i am experienced C/C++ developer under linux and have some expertise in debian packaging system. For placing adequate bid for this project i need more info about further usage of these package: 1. Are you plan place this package in official repository or just place it in you own (maybe private) repo? 2. 12.04, 14.04, 13.10 - its a Ubuntu Versions - are you plan upgrade it to 16.04 further? 3. And of course i need to know which architectures must be supported: i386? amd64? arm? arm64(aarch64)? some other?
